“Ask a Lawyer Day” is from 10 a.m. to 1 p.m. on the second Friday of each month, in the Judicial Courthouse, 3 Government Plaza. Low-income clients can get help with civil matters, including TPOs, public benefits, housing, consumer issues, school suspensions and unemployment. The free service is provided by Georgia Legal Services Program and Superior Court Clerk Barbara H. Penson. For more information, call 706-291-5190.
